Commercial Land Clearing in Houston, TX
Commercial land clearing services involve the removal of trees, brush, debris, and other obstacles from a property to prepare it for development, construction, or landscaping projects. These services typically cover a range of projects, including site preparation for new buildings, parking lots, or infrastructure, as well as larger-scale land development efforts. Property owners often seek this service to create a clear, accessible space that meets local regulations and safety standards, ensuring the land is ready for its intended use.
Before requesting land clearing services, property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, including what types of vegetation and debris will be removed, as well as any potential impact on the land’s topography. It’s also important to consider permits, environmental considerations, and the overall timeline for completing the project. Clear communication about these factors helps ensure the land clearing process aligns with the property owner’s goals and regulatory requirements.

Common Commercial Land Clearing Jobs
Site Preparation - clearing land to prepare for construction or development projects.
Brush and Tree Removal - removing overgrown vegetation to improve property accessibility.
Stump Grinding - eliminating tree stumps to create a smooth, safe surface.
Lot Clearing - removing debris, shrubs, and unwanted growth for open space.
Fence Line Clearing - defining property boundaries by clearing vegetation along fences.
Industrial Land Clearing - preparing large commercial sites for building or infrastructure.
Commercial Land Clearing Questions
What types of land are suitable for clearing? Commercial land clearing services can prepare various types of properties, including vacant lots, industrial sites, and areas with overgrown vegetation.
What equipment is used for land cl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and stump grinders are typically used to efficiently clear and level land.
Is land clearing necessary before development? Yes, clearing removes trees, brush, and debris, creating a safe and accessible space for construction or other projects.
What are common reasons for land clearing? Common reasons include preparing land for building, agriculture, landscaping, or improving site accessibility.
